Hybrid Sterility
A postzygotic barrier where hybrid offspring are produced but are incapable of reproducing, often due to differences in the parental chromosomes.
Prezygotic Isolation
Reproductive barriers that occur before fertilization, preventing species from interbreeding and producing hybrid offspring.
Mechanical Isolation
A form of reproductive isolation where differences in the size and shape of reproductive organs prevent mating between species.
Mating Structures
Physical or behavioral adaptations that facilitate reproduction, which may include specific body parts or complex courtship behaviors.
